Optimizing Animal Health with Hygienic Rubber Mats for Livestock

The management of a successful farm or equestrian facility in the UK depends heavily on the quality of the environment provided for the animals. Concrete floors are a standard in many agricultural buildings, but their cold, hard, and often porous nature can lead to significant health complications. From joint strain to the rapid spread of infections, the floor is a constant factor in livestock welfare. Transitioning to Hygienic rubber mats offers a specialized solution that addresses these physiological and sanitary challenges simultaneously, providing a cushioned barrier that supports both the animal and the farm’s bottom line.

Unlike traditional bedding, which can harbor moisture and bacteria, high-quality rubber mats for livestock are engineered to be non-absorbent. This design prevents urine and other waste from seeping into the floor, where it would otherwise decompose and create harmful ammonia levels. For the modern farmer or stable manager, this shift isn't just about comfort it is a strategic decision to improve bio-security and reduce the long-term costs associated with bedding replacement and veterinary care.

Protecting Livestock from Cold and Physical Strain

Livestock standing on cold concrete for extended periods lose a significant amount of body heat through their hooves. This thermal loss can lead to increased calorie consumption just to maintain body temperature, which is inefficient for growth or milk production. By installing Rubber Matting in stalls and walkways, you provide a natural insulation layer that keeps animals warmer and drier. This is particularly vital during the damp UK winter months when dampness and cold are the primary drivers of illness in young or vulnerable stock.

The ergonomic benefit of rubber is equally important. Hard floors contribute to lameness and joint stiffness, particularly in larger animals like cattle or heavy horses. The natural elasticity of Rubber Fit Floors products allows the mat to give slightly under the weight of the animal, distributing pressure more evenly across the hoof. This reduction in impact stress helps prevent common orthopedic issues, ensuring that livestock remain mobile and productive for a longer period of time.

Superior Traction and Slip Resistance in Wet Conditions

Safety is a primary concern in any livestock handling area. Wet concrete becomes incredibly slippery, leading to falls that can result in catastrophic injuries or the loss of valuable animals. Specialized livestock rubber mats feature textured surfaces often hammered top or pebble patterns that provide consistent grip even when the floor is covered in muck or water. This high-traction surface is essential for transit areas, milking parlors, and loading bays where animals are most likely to lose their footing.

A secure footing also reduces stress in animals. When livestock feel stable, they move more confidently and calmly through a facility, making handling significantly safer for the farmer. By creating a predictable, non-slip environment, you minimize the risk of sudden movements that lead to accidents. The durability of these mats ensures that even under the constant friction of heavy hooves, the slip-resistant texture remains effective for years of intensive use.

Streamlining Farm Maintenance and Sanitation

The labor-intensive nature of cleaning stalls can be greatly reduced with the right flooring. Because these mats are non-porous, they do not trap odors or pathogens. A simple hose-down or a scrub with a mild agricultural disinfectant is usually all that is required to maintain a sterile environment. This ease of cleaning is a critical component of a modern hygiene protocol, helping to prevent the spread of contagious diseases like mastitis or digital dermatitis.

Furthermore, using rubber reduces the volume of traditional bedding material such as straw or wood shavings required for each stall. This not only lowers material costs but also reduces the amount of waste that needs to be managed and composted. The investment in a high-density rubber solution pays for itself through these operational efficiencies, all while contributing to a cleaner, more professional-looking agricultural environment.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do these mats effectively reduce the smell of ammonia in stables?

Yes, Hygienic rubber mats are designed to be non-absorbent, which prevents urine from soaking into the floor and decomposing. When mats are fitted correctly and sealed at the edges, liquids are directed toward drainage points rather than being trapped. This significantly lowers ammonia levels in the air, creating a much healthier respiratory environment for both the livestock and the people working in the facility.

How do I ensure the mats don't slide under heavy livestock?

For heavy-duty agricultural use, we recommend using thick, high-density rubber that has a significant weight of its own. This natural weight, combined with the friction of the subfloor, keeps the mats in place. For high-traffic walkways or sloped areas, many farmers choose interlocking mats or use stainless steel fixings to ensure the flooring remains perfectly stationary under the weight of moving animals.

Can livestock rubber mats withstand the use of scrapers or machinery?

Quality rubber mats for livestock are built for extreme durability. While you should avoid using sharp, heavy machinery directly on the surface, most professional-grade mats can withstand the use of manual scrapers and even some light mechanical cleaning tools. The vulcanized rubber is resistant to tearing and abrasion, ensuring it remains intact even in high-impact environments like cattle crush areas or milking parlors.

Is rubber flooring more cost-effective than traditional straw bedding?

While the initial cost of rubber is higher, it is far more cost-effective over a 3 to 5-year period. You can typically reduce your straw or shavings usage by up to 80%, as the rubber provides the necessary insulation and comfort. When you factor in the reduced labor for cleaning and the lower risk of veterinary bills associated with lameness and infection, the return on investment for rubber matting is exceptionally strong for UK farmers.

How do I clean and disinfect the mats properly?

Cleaning is straightforward compared to bare concrete or traditional bedding. You should remove solid waste daily and then use a high-pressure hose to wash away residue. For disinfection, any standard agricultural disinfectant that is safe for rubber can be used. Because the surface is non-porous, the disinfectant works more effectively than it would on porous concrete, ensuring a deeper level of sanitation across the entire stall or parlor floor.
